US Cyclospora Outbreak Sickens 22,000 and Kills 2 as Sewage-Tainted Irrigation Comes Under Scrutiny

Summary

  • More than 22,000 people have been sickened in the largest recorded U.S. Cyclospora outbreak, with two deaths in Michigan, and researchers say sewage contamination in food and water is the likely driver.
  • Cyclospora spreads only through humans: infected people shed oocysts in feces for up to 60 days, sewage treatment may not fully remove them, and contaminated wastewater can return to crops or waterways used for irrigation.
  • Up to 25% of sewage samples in global studies have detected cyclospora, while older U.S. treatment-plant research on similar Protozoa found chlorine removed most—but not all—organisms, leaving some potentially infectious after discharge.
  • About 200 billion gallons of treated U.S. wastewater are used each year to irrigate agricultural land, yet few states specifically regulate or monitor protozoa such as cyclospora in treated sewage.
  • Researchers say broader wastewater surveillance, better filtration and UV disinfection could curb future outbreaks, especially as floods, droughts and hotter weather raise the risk of sewage-linked contamination.
